Himachal Pradesh 12th Result 2020: The Himachal Pradesh Board of Secondary Education (HPBOSE) Dharamshala is set to declare today i.e. Thursday June 18, 2020 Class 12th or Class XII 2020 or HPBOSE Plus Two result 2020 on its official website hpbose.org.
The Himachal Pradesh Board of Secondary Education (HPBOSE) Dharamshala officials said that HPBOSE 12th result 2019 will be available on HP board's official website hpbose.org as well as associate websites like IndiaResults.com.
The HP Board Class 12 or Class XII 2020 results will be accessible on HP board official and its associate websites. Students who had appeared for the HPBOSE Class 12th exam can follow the steps given as under to check their results and scorecard.
The HP board Class 12 (Class XII or SOS Plus Two) or HPBOSE 12th Science, Commerce and Arts result 2020 results are also available via SMS.
To get your results on SMS type HP12 <Roll No> and send to 5676750. For example HP12 20615051 send to 567650.
Students who are not satisfied with their result may apply for answer sheets re-evaluation or re-check by depositing fees of Rs 400 and Rs 300 respectively.
The HP Board 12th Exam was held in March. More than a lakh students from all across the state appeared for the Class 12 also known as SOS Plus Two exams in 2020.
The Pass Percentage in 2019 was 62.01% - all time low. Priety Birsanta is state topper. She scored 98.8 percent marks.
Stream-wise, Priety Birsanta of Commerce stream is stream as well as state topper with a score of 98.80%, Anil Kumar is Science stream topper with 98.60% marks and Ashmita Sharma has topped Arts stream by scoring 96.40% marks.
Sakshi Thakur (96% marks) came 2nd and Kartikya Kahol (95.80% marks) cams 3rd in Arts stream. Ishita Aggarwal (98.4% marks) came 2nd and Dikshu Sharma (97.60% marks) came 3rd in Commerce stream.
In Science stream, Prakriti Thakur (98.20% marks), Saanvi Sankhyan and Jeevesh Awasthi jointly secured the 2nd rank. ALl the three have scored 98.20% marks. Shubhangi came 3rd in Science stream. She scored 98% marks.
